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
045 6672666 46104
31517757 10234 186169542
31517757 10234 186169542
20 894 0727 92133
All about undefined
Interested in learning more?
31517757 10234 186169542
20 894 0727 92133
See more
3880137 379312337
46924 1416584 365747
See more
57194017 441
3904506453 690801884 35498871
See more